Descripción
The massification and widespread of the available tools on Internet contributes to give shape and movement to the contemporary social and political life. The variety of information and communication possibilities converges in the formation of groups and movements with shared interests and identities. In this context, in the Republic of Korea, feminist groups have emerged and proliferated promoting their demands in a quickly, anonymous and simultaneous way and were nourished by the wide possibilities offered by the cyberspace. The objective of this paper is to analyze the circumstances that motivated the conformation of these feminist groups on the web, defined under the conceptual framework of cyberfeminism, its characteristics and the consequences of its actions at a cultural and political level. This information allows us to outline the possibilities of its future development. The analysis dimensions include: the member’s characteristics, the collaboration’s types, the topics of interest, the action’s modalities, and the positioning with respect to the LGBT community.
